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Crescent Bell | Gray Birch Mouse |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Tortricidae | Dipodidae |
| Genus | Epinotia | Sicista |
| Species | Epinotia bilunana | Sicista pseudonapaea |
Evolutionary Relationship
Crescent Bell and Gray Birch Mouse share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
